Daemon Targaryen is the definitive "rogue" of the title. He is a man of stark contrasts: dashing, daring, and dangerous. Over the course of the narrative, Daemon moves through various roles in the realm:
The novella is framed as an in-universe historical document written by of the Citadel. It uses conflicting historical testimonies from figures like Mushroom (the court fool) and Septon Eustace to create an layered, unreliable narrative. Tired of being denied power in King's Landing, Daemon allied with Lord Corlys Velaryon (the Sea Snake) to conquer the Stepstones, declaring himself the King of the Narrow Sea.

The political landscape shifts dramatically when King Viserys marries Lady Alicent Hightower, the daughter of the Hand. Alicent bears the king male heirs, creating two distinct, bitter factions at court:
Through this fast-paced, cynical chronicle, Martin showcases the ultimate flaws of absolute monarchy: when individual pride, dragons, and ancient bloodlines collide, an entire continent pays the price in fire and blood.
The story perfectly captures the sibling rivalry between Daemon and King Viserys I.
